OPTIMIZING ESTIMATES FOR CLIENT CONSIDERATIONS

Compared to the solutions they’ve used in the past, Perry Reid estimators are especially impressed with the versatility of the ProEst program. Before ProEst, says Beebe, adding cost codes, modifying descriptions and addressing other client-facing estimating data was difficult, if not impossible. “I like the versatility of not showing our general requirements, which we couldn’t do with other programs,” he said. “When we would send an estimate out before, we could only send a schedule of values, not an estimate with general requirements being one line item and everything else broken out. That was one of the selling points of ProEst.” And because every client has different expectations, ProEst versatility comes into play on a daily basis, helping Perry Reid produce reports that conform with differing client needs. “ProEst reports are pretty robust; we’ve had no complaints from owners,” said Beebe.

SAVING TIME AND EFFORT WITH INTEGRATED TAKEOFFS

Of all of the features ProEst brings to the table, Craig Beebe perhaps most values the system’s integrated takeoff function, a benefit that saves Perry Reid estimators and project engineers the time and trouble of moving volumes of complex data from a standalone takeoff program to their project estimating platform. “We do takeoffs mostly for quantity verification on subcontractor quotes,” he said, noting that in most cases, trade-specific project tasks are assigned to multiple subcontractors who bid on the work. “Verifying quantities with integrated takeoffs, when those numbers are right in front of you on bid day, has been a huge help.” Even better, Beebe finds that the integrated takeoff function gives his team more time to dig deeper into drawings and focus on business strategy—a far more productive use of their time.

About the client

Based in Lincoln, Nebraska, Perry Reid Construction is a general contracting company with projects throughout Nebraska, Iowa, Colorado and Kansas. Founded in 2017, the company is led by four partners with a shared commitment to “satisfied employees and happy customers,” a core value of Perry Reid. President Ben Velinsky and his team have over 90 years of collective experience in construction, real estate development and business management and actively work on projects in four midwestern states, with plans to expand to the Northeast in 2022. Over the past few years, the company has continued to implement construction-specific applications, including both ProEst software for estimating and Procore for project management. Perry Reid’s three fulltime estimators prepare and submit an average of fifteen estimates a month, and the company reported $70M in revenue in 2020.
